How Skill Cards Work

Skill Cards are the third pillar of combat power alongside Partners and Supports. Uniquely, passive bonuses activate from collection alone — you do not need to equip every card. Limited equip slots add focused bonuses on top. Summon Tickets are a long-term investment with independent banner levels like Support banners.

Cards range from N to UR rarity. Duplicates enable Limit Breaks. Release low-rarity cards for Shards when chasing UR Limit Breaks — same economy as Support Digimon.

SS Tier — Best Universal Cards

Team Skill Damage UP (UR) — Raises all skill damage. Core for Renamon and Agumon with HiAndromon.

Critical Hit Rate UP (UR) — Crit build cornerstone with WarGreymon SP, Durandamon, Holsmon SP.

Combo Damage Amplifier (UR) — Guilmon and Gabumon staple for faster Stage clears.

S Tier — Specialized Core Cards

HP Recovery on Skill (SR–UR) — Long boss fights and Battle Terminal wars.

Boss Damage UP (SR–UR) — Stacks with HeavyLeomon for boss-focused weeks.

Skill Activation Rate UP — Stability for skill-reliant Partners with Megaseadramon.

A Tier — Situational

Airborne Rate UP, Stun Resist, Evasion UP — PvP or specific bosses. Low priority for general farming.

Attribute Damage UP — S-tier when matching your Partner's element.

B Tier — Launch Commons and Collection

N–R launch and event cards mainly serve collection percentage goals. Release extras for Shards unless catalog bonuses require one copy each.

Summon Ticket Strategy

  • 450 pre-registration tickets — first major fork between Support and Skill banners
  • Prioritize Support if racing toward five slots (Stage 100)
  • Prioritize Skill if your Partner is Skill Crit (Renamon)
  • Banner level rises with tickets spent — hoarding hurts EX+ and UR unlock timing

Recommended Cards by Partner

Guilmon / Gallantmon — Combo Damage Amplifier UR, Crit Rate UP, Team Skill Damage UP.
Renamon / Sakuyamon — Skill Crit Damage UP, Team Skill Damage UP, Skill Activation Rate UP.
Agumon / WarGreymon — Team Skill Damage UP, HP Recovery on Skill, Boss Damage UP (boss weeks).
Veemon / Imperialdramon — Attack Speed cards (if available), hybrid Crit/Combo UR.

Manage limited equip slots with collection passives + focused equips. Check catalog before releasing low-rarity cards if completion milestones grant account-wide stats.

F2P Skill Card Three-Month Plan

Month 1 — Pre-reg 450 + daily/event tickets to banner Lv8–12. Secure one or two universal UR cards.
Month 2 — Lv15–18. First Limit Break on Crit or Skill Damage UR.
Month 3 — Lv20+. Second UR or attribute specialization. Join event pickup banners.

Ticket split heuristic: before Support slot 5, 60% Support / 40% Skill; after Stage 100, flip to 40% Support / 60% Skill.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do unequipped Skill Cards still work?

Yes. Ownership alone triggers passives. Equipping adds slot bonuses.

How do I get Skill Card Summon Tickets?

Pre-registration, daily missions, events, and Emerald exchanges.

Should I release low-rarity cards?

Yes once you need Shards for UR Limit Breaks.

Does banner level 23 apply to Skill Banner?

Yes. Skill Banner has its own level that improves high-rarity rates.

Universal cards over attribute cards?

Yes, since Partners are permanent. Team Skill Damage and Crit Rate are safest.
